# Break-Glass Access: LinkLoom Deep-Link Router

This page describes emergency access for external plugin authors when the LinkLoom routing console is unreachable and a plugin's deep-link mappings must be corrected immediately. Break-glass use is logged and reviewed by the Fernhollow platform team, so use it only when a routing fault is actively breaking production links. Connect to the fallback console, confirm your plugin namespace, and authenticate with the recovery passphrase that appears directly below.

strongbox words: gilmir-briion-oliok-eliion

Before running any load test against the Bramblecart staging checkout, confirm the synthetic payment gateway is in drill mode; otherwise orders will queue in the reconciliation backlog and someone from the storefront team will have to drain them manually. The load harness, Pressgauge, requires an unlocked credentials vault before it can mint test shopper sessions. Never copy the vault contents into your shell history. To unlock the vault for a test run, use the recovery passphrase below.

vault phrase of kajef-tafog = wenox-briix

**Payflow Environments**

This page documents the environments used by the Payflow charge service, primarily to help diagnose the flaky integration tests seen in the Merrow suite. The staging environment intentionally mirrors production timeouts, while the test environment shortens them, which is the root of most flakes: assertions race the settlement poller. Before changing any retry logic, compare behavior across all three tiers. The test environment's current configuration is listed below.

deployment values, fahaf-kahif:
[pelwyn]
port = 5432
team = gorius
host = pelwyn.novacnet.local
region = central-4
access_code = ac_a732b8
timeout_ms = 2000

Hey — handing off the Nimblecore profile-store sharding work. Shard keys are derived from account IDs, hashed server-side, so no raw identifiers land in routing tables. One thing for your security pass: cross-shard lookups currently bypass the audit logger, which I've flagged as a blocker. Everything else is in decent shape. The threat model draft lives on the page here.

dashboard of taduf-yagap = https://confluence.tolvaqsys.internal/display/display/projects/display